Interior Features to Ask About in the Specific Home

Start with the kitchen features listed for Telfair Lofts. Approved apartment features include chef-inspired kitchens, under-mount sinks, travertine backsplashes, a stainless steel appliance package, 42-inch kitchen cabinetry, brushed nickel accents, and custom granite countertops.

When touring or contacting the leasing team, ask which kitchen features apply to the specific apartment you are reviewing. This can help you compare cabinetry, counter surfaces, appliance finishes, and sink details with your preferences.

Bathroom details are also worth confirming. Telfair Lofts lists luxurious bathrooms with custom framed mirrors and oversized soaking tubs or walk-in showers. Ask what the specific home includes so you understand the bathroom setup before deciding.

Other interior features to review include spacious walk-in closets, modern lighting and contemporary accents, designer tile, carpet and wood-style flooring, and side-by-side or HE front loading washers and dryers. Ceiling height is another detail to ask about because 9- to 12-foot ceilings vary by floor level. Patios and balconies are available, so you may also want to ask whether one is an option for the home you are considering.

Parking, Storage, Package, and Vehicle-Related Features to Review

Parking and vehicle-related features are useful to discuss before choosing a floor plan. Telfair Lofts lists covered parking, detached garages available, and an electric car charging station among its community features.

Ask the leasing team how each parking or vehicle-related option works for the specific apartment you are reviewing. If you are interested in a detached garage, covered parking, or electric car charging, bring those questions into your tour conversation.

Storage rooms are also listed as available, and 24/7 package pick up access is part of the community feature list. Ask how package pickup works and whether storage room options are something you can discuss with the leasing team for your apartment search.

Shared Spaces and Common-Area Amenities to Compare

Shared spaces are another part of the checklist when comparing an apartment community. Telfair Lofts offers sleek mid-rise living with elevators, chic social areas with a billiards table and HD TVs, an iMac and HP Net Café, Wi-Fi throughout all common areas, and a business conference center with a catering kitchen.

You can also ask about the 24-hour fitness center, ultra-lux leisure swimming pool, lavish social spa, and outdoor veranda and kitchens with gas grills. Pet Policy Details to Confirm Before Planning a Move

Telfair Lofts allows cats and dogs. The approved pet policy details include a 99 lb pet weight limit and a maximum of 2 pets per unit.
